Understanding the Mechanics of CS: GO Crash


Before diving into complex wagering systems, one need to understand how Crash works under the hood. Most credible CS: GO gambling sites use Provably Fair algorithms. This cryptographic system makes sure that the crash point is figured out before the round starts and can not be manipulated by either the gamer or the platform.

1. Is CS: GO Crash entirely based on luck?

Yes. The outcome of every round is identified by a cryptographically safe random number generator (RNG) using Provably Fair innovation. While you can control when you squander, you can not forecast or influence when the multiplier will crash.

2. Can I utilize a bot or predictor to win at Crash?

No. Since the crash point is truly random and protected by server-side algorithms, predictor tools and auto-bot scripts offered online are scams. crash gambling can not bypass your house edge or forecast future outcomes based on previous results (the Gambler's Fallacy).

3. What does “Provably Fair” suggest?

Provably Fair is a system that permits players to validate the fairness of each game round individually. Using a combination of server seeds, customer seeds, and hashes, gamers can mathematically show that the website did not change the crash point after bets were placed.
